To post photos do the following.

1. Upload your photo, one at a time, to this site.

2. Copy the resulting URL.

3. Paste the URL directly into your post with NO modifications. Do not add or subtract anything from the URL.

Your picture will then appear in your post and be properly sized for use on the forums. Do the same for each additional photo.

This procedure is much easier to use than the forum picture posting icon and will eliminate the oversized picture problems you are having.

It is also much simpler. You just Upload, copy, and paste.

Use the advance post form option on this forum

click the picture icon (looks like a mountain)

The paste in your link

Then put a number in the box for width 400>800

Some RV part use 400
Beautiful scenic shot use 640>800

This will automatically size the picture to the width that was entered
